You can apply for education loan. You can get an education loan upto 4 lakh rupees without any security. To get and Education loan, you must have to submit the below: mentioned documents to bank:-
-Allotment Order/ Admission Letter
-10th Marks Certificate
-Intermediate Marks Certificate
-Guarantor's Salary slips of last 6 months
-Identity Proof (of you and your Guarantor)
-Address Proof (of you and your Guarantor)
-Passport Size Photographs (of you and your Guarantor)
-Fee Estimation details from your college
